on this group and their most probably sole 45 "Think love", BBTH guesses they might have been fom FL, TBM says the hailed from NJ, whereas my pal Skip found this hint: "Originally a blues/rock band, LIRR was from Westbury, NY. It was managed by industry veterans Don Dellair and Tommy Wonder whose roster also included Carmen Cavallero, Hildegard, Barbara Williams and Art Fleming of Jeopardy fame. Among their other clients was composer Gladys Shelley. Although the band had its own catalog of original songs, Mssrs. Dellair and Wonder insisted that the single and flip side be chosen from Ms. Shelley's catalog. LIRR was their first foray into the "youth" market. The band broke up early on when the drummer quit and the bass player moved to California (to the heartbreak of the band's female fansbase). It is known that several members still play today. A reunion has been rumored but nothing has been set as of this date."

As a note, TBM has NJ based upon the record itself (I believe Mike go tthe info from my copy). The label, Air Conditioned Igloo Records, has an address in Fort Lee.
Both sides list Wonder and Dellair as producers; songs, as above, credited to Shelley.
